New York, N.Y.: Penguin Press, 2015. First Edition, First Printing. Cloth and boards. Fine/Very Good. Tall 8vo, tan quarter cloth with gold lettering on spine over beige boards with "M.P." stamped in gold, archival mylar-protected lettered dust jacket (unclipped) depicting a slightly frayed package with title as label, [viii] + 389 pages incl. "The Story Behind The Last Bookaneer" + [2] Acknowledgements. New York TImes Bestselling Matthew Pearl--a graduate of Harvard College and Yale Law School--is an American novelist and educator. His novels include The Dante Club, The Poe Shadow, The Last Dickens, The Technologists, and The Last Bookaneer. This book follows late 19th century British "bookaneers"--notorious characters of the book trade who are interested in securing-or-stealing contemporary British authors' new book manuscripts to publish them without paying royalties, Such quests lead them to Robert Louis Stevenson's home Vailima on distant Samoa, where politics and rivalries create consternation. Solid, tight, bright First Edition/First Printing in a clean & bright dust jacket (unclipped) with wear to its corners.
